If you were looking for high-brow cinema in 2010, you probably stayed far away from Piranha 3D
. But if you wanted a "so bad it's good" masterpiece that embraced every trashy horror trope with a wink and a smile, you were in the right place. Directed by Alexandre Aja
, this remake of the 1978 cult classic doesn't just lean into its B-movie roots—it builds a shrine to them. The Plot: Prehistoric Fish vs. Spring Break
The setup is as classic as it gets. An underwater tremor in Lake Victoria releases a swarm of prehistoric, man-eating piranhas just as thousands of hard-partying college students descend on the resort for Spring Break.
The result? A literal bloodbath. While the local sheriff, Julie Forester ( Elisabeth Shue
), tries to maintain order, a group of survivors—including a volcanologist ( Adam Scott ) and a sleazy porn producer ( Jerry O'Connell )—must band together to stop the razor-toothed menace. Why It Works: The "Guilty Pleasure" Factor Piranha 3D apart from standard creature features like
is its self-awareness and surprisingly high production values.
